People with COPD often look for methods to alleviate that. NAC is said to aid your lungs work much better. It could: Slim mucusGive you less phlegmEase your coughHowever, the evidence to support that claim is weak, according to a study testimonial done in 2006 on just how NAC affects COPD.



The analysis revealed that NAC really did not substantially lower the risk of symptom flare-ups or slow down the decrease in lung function in COPD individuals. The results were comparable in both groupsthose that obtained NAC and those who didn't. This herb has actually been used for hundreds of years for various medical reasons.

One 2019 analysis of several studies on this subject found that increasing the level of vitamin D to normal did lower the rate of COPD flare-ups in people with reduced levels of vitamin D. However, for individuals whose degrees were already at typical or above, adding even more vitamin D really did not have any type of result.

Obtaining enough vitamin C is particularly vital for those who smoke. Due to the damaging impacts of cigarette smoke on your body's antioxidant shops, it's advised that people that smoke consume an extra 35 mg of vitamin C per day (). Nevertheless, lots of studies reveal that cigarette smokers might take advantage of greater dosages of vitamin C which smokers with high vitamin C intake have much better lung function than those with reduced vitamin C consumption (). According to a current review, individuals with COPD who smoke have an extra fast decline in lung function, even more difficulties, and a raised threat of death. Cigarette smoking may additionally lower the efficiency of inhaled steroid drugs that physicians utilize to deal with extreme COPD.Quitting cigarette smoking is the most reliable activity that a person that smokes and has COPD can require to reduce condition progression.
